如何安全地管理比特币钱包公钥?

                    ## 内容大纲 1. **引言** - 介绍比特币及其架构 - 钱包公钥的概念及重要性 2. **比特币钱包的基础知识** - 什么是比特币钱包 - 热钱包与冷钱包的区别 - 钱包的构成:私钥与公钥的关系 3. **比特币钱包公钥的生成** - 公钥的生成过程 - 伪随机数生成对公钥安全性的影响 - 如何确保公钥的唯一性与安全性 4. **比特币钱包公钥的用途** - 接收比特币 - 交易的签名机制 - 安全性与隐私的权衡 5. **如何安全地管理比特币钱包公钥** - 保管公钥的方法 - 避免泄露的途径 - 处理公钥时的注意事项 6. **比特币公钥的常见问题解答** - 6.1 比特币钱包公钥是否可以公开? - 6.2 如何恢复丢失的公钥? - 6.3 公钥可以泄露哪些信息? - 6.4 什么情况下需要更换公钥? - 6.5 公钥与私钥被黑客攻击的风险? - 6.6 使用多个公钥的好处与风险 7. **结论** - 保护公钥的重要性 - 未来比特币钱包管理的安全趋势 --- ## 引言

                    比特币作为一种去中心化的数字货币,以其创新的区块链技术而闻名。其独特的架构使用户可以在没有中介的情况下自由交易。然而,在使用比特币之前,理解其钱包的工作原理是至关重要的。特别是比特币钱包的公钥,它在用户的交易安全中扮演着不可或缺的角色。

                    ## 比特币钱包的基础知识 ### 什么是比特币钱包

                    比特币钱包是一种用于存储、发送和接收比特币的工具。它可以是软件程序、在线服务或硬件设备。每个比特币钱包都有一对密钥:公钥和私钥。公钥类似于银行账户的账号,可以给他人提供用来接收比特币;而私钥则是访问和控制这些比特币的唯一凭证。

                    ### 热钱包与冷钱包的区别

                    根据存储方式的不同,比特币钱包通常被分为热钱包和冷钱包。热钱包是在线钱包,方便用户随时进行交易,但相对不安全,因为它们容易受到黑客攻击;而冷钱包则是离线存储,安全性更高,适合长期存储大额比特币。

                    ### 钱包的构成:私钥与公钥的关系

                    私钥和公钥的关系可以用密码学中的公钥加密技术来解释。用户通过私钥生成公钥,而公钥则可以公开给任何人。用户在进行交易时使用私钥进行签名,以证明其对相应比特币的控制。因此,保护私钥的安全是确保比特币钱包整体安全的关键。

                    ## 比特币钱包公钥的生成 ### 公钥的生成过程

                    公钥是通过私钥运用特定算法(如椭圆曲线加密算法)生成的。这个过程涉及复杂的数学计算,以确保生成的公钥是唯一的且难以反向计算出私钥。一般来说,强大的计算能力和随机生成的私钥是保证公钥安全的重要因素。

                    ### 伪随机数生成对公钥安全性的影响

                    伪随机数生成器在生成私钥时起着至关重要的作用。若伪随机数生成器的随机性不足,可能导致多个用户生成相同的私钥,从而增加交易被盗风险。因此,选择高质量的伪随机数生成器是确保公钥安全的重要一环。

                    ### 如何确保公钥的唯一性与安全性

                    为了确保公钥的唯一性,用户必须使用足够复杂的私钥,并且不要重复使用同一个私钥生成多个公钥。此外,在储存公钥时,也应避免将其与其他信息一同存储,以防止其被恶意软件或黑客攫取。

                    ## 比特币钱包公钥的用途 ### 接收比特币

                    公钥的主要用途之一是接收比特币。在交易中,发送者需要知道接收者的公钥,从而将比特币发送到对应的地址。而比特币地址是通过公钥哈希生成的,因此保护公钥的安全性直接影响交易的安全性。

                    ### 交易的签名机制

                    在比特币的交易过程中,用户需要使用私钥对交易进行签名,而该签名是用以证明交易的合法性。这一过程确保了交易只能由拥有相应私钥的用户进行,降低了双重支付的风险。

                    ### 安全性与隐私的权衡

                    虽然公钥可以公开使用,但在某些情况下,过度的公开可能会暴露用户的交易习惯和资产情况。因此,用户在进行交易时,需要在安全性与隐私之间找到平衡点。

                    ## 如何安全地管理比特币钱包公钥 ### 保管公钥的方法

                    管理比特币钱包公钥的首要任务是妥善保管,可以使用以下几种方法:

                    1. **硬件冷钱包**:使用离线设备存储公钥,最大程度降低被黑客攻击的风险。 2. **纸质备份**:将公钥打印出来并妥善保管在安全的地方,如保险箱。 ### 避免泄露的途径

                    避免公钥泄露的方法包括但不限于:

                    - 使用加密存储公钥的数据 - 避免在公共空间分享与交易相关的信息 ### 处理公钥时的注意事项

                    在处理公钥时,用户应当遵循以下注意事项:

                    1. **审慎选择共享公钥的平台**:对于共享平台的选择需谨慎,确保其信誉良好。 2. **定期监控交易记录**:定期查看相关的交易记录,确保没有异常活动。 ## 比特币公钥的常见问题解答 ### 6.1 比特币钱包公钥是否可以公开?

                    作为比特币的基本组成部分,公钥本身是设计为可以公开的,类似于银行的账号。然而,虽然公钥可以公开,用户仍然需要谨慎管理以保护隐私和资产安全。公开的公钥可能会使其他人能够追踪到用户的交易历史和财务活动,强烈建议不要将公钥与真实身份相关联。

                    ### 6.2 如何恢复丢失的公钥?

                    通常来说,公钥是基于用户在生成钱包时创建的私钥来计算的。因此,如果用户丢失了公钥但保留了私钥,仍然可以通过私钥重新计算得到公钥。如果同时丢失了公钥和私钥,则无法恢复,造成资产无法访问,因此,私钥的备份显得尤为重要。

                    ### 6.3 公钥可以泄露哪些信息?

                    公钥本身不会泄露用户的个人信息,但可以通过它推断出用户的交易数量、频率和模式。由于所有的交易都是在区块链上公开记录的,交易历史可以帮助人们识别出特定用户的行为模式。因此,在某些情况下,仅仅通过公钥就可能推测出用户的资产情况和交易习惯。

                    ### 6.4 什么情况下需要更换公钥?

                    用户应定期评估其公钥的安全性,并在以下情况下考虑更换:使用过特定公钥进行大量交易后,应创建新的地址以提高隐私;或在发现私钥或公钥可能被泄露的风险情况下,立即生成新的钱包和公钥以确保资金安全。

                    ### 6.5 公钥与私钥被黑客攻击的风险?

                    公钥本身并不需要过度担心被黑客攻击,但如果用户不小心泄露了私钥,攻击者便能自由地访问和转移所有与之关联的比特币。因此,尽可能使用冷钱包、双重验证和强密码等方式增强安全性,会显露出极大的帮助。

                    ### 6.6 使用多个公钥的好处与风险

                    使用多个公钥有助于提高用户的隐私,避免他人通过单一公钥追踪用户的交易活动,但这也可能导致管理上的复杂性。同时,若用户忘记管理多个公钥可能导致无法访问与之关联的比特币资产。因此,合理使用多个公钥的同时,一定要有良好的管理方案。

                    ## 结论

                    在这个数字加密货币快速发展的时代,保护比特币钱包的公钥显得尤为重要。公钥不仅仅是接收比特币的工具,更是用户财产安全的底线。随着技术的不断发展,未来的比特币钱包管理将越来越注重安全性和便捷性,用户需要时刻保持警惕,选择合适的安全措施,以保护自己的数字资产。

                                                author

                                                Appnox App

                                                content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                                                related post

                                                                                  leave a reply